Skip to content

bpo-36444: Add _PyCoreConfig._init_main#12572

Merged
vstinner merged 1 commit intopython:masterfrom
vstinner:config_init_main
Mar 27, 2019
Merged

bpo-36444: Add _PyCoreConfig._init_main#12572
vstinner merged 1 commit intopython:masterfrom
vstinner:config_init_main

Conversation

@vstinner
Copy link
Member

@vstinner vstinner commented Mar 27, 2019

  • Add _PyCoreConfig._init_main: if equals to zero,
    _Py_InitializeFromConfig() doesn't call
    _Py_InitializeMainInterpreter().
  • Add interp_p parameter to _Py_InitializeFromConfig().
  • pymain_init() now calls _Py_InitializeFromConfig().
  • Make _Py_InitializeCore() private.

https://bugs.python.org/issue36444

* Add _PyCoreConfig._init_main: if equals to zero,
  _Py_InitializeFromConfig() doesn't call
  _Py_InitializeMainInterpreter().
* Add interp_p parameter to _Py_InitializeFromConfig().
* pymain_init() now calls _Py_InitializeFromConfig().
* Make _Py_InitializeCore() private.
@vstinner vstinner requested a review from a team March 27, 2019 00:42
@vstinner vstinner merged commit 484f20d into python:master Mar 27, 2019
@vstinner vstinner deleted the config_init_main branch March 27, 2019 01:04
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Projects

None yet

Development

Successfully merging this pull request may close these issues.

3 participants